COMMISSION DES NORMES, DE L'ÉQUITÉ, DE LA SANTÉ ET DE LA SÉCURITÉ DU TRAVAIL (CNESST)

CALL FOR TENDERS FOR TECHNICAL SERVICES
IN THE FIELD OF INFORMATION TECHNOLOGY

In the context of an auction at the lowest compliant price

Receipt and opening of bids in Quebec City


File No.: 703100687
Technical Services in support of User Service Centre (USC) operations

Brief description
Through this call for tenders, CNESST wishes to retain the services of service providers specialized in Microsoft office suite.

The contract resulting from this RFP will be for the services of one prime resource and up to two concurrent resources on an on-demand basis.

Estimated duration of contracts
Contracts will commence on or about February 1, 2021 and end on or about January 31, 2024.

Location of the work
In the context of the COVID-19 pandemic, CNESST currently favours teleworking because of the recommended social distancing. Provisions allow resources to carry out work remotely.
During the period of a health emergency, all work can be carried out entirely remotely (outside CNESST premises). However, in the case of tariff SOIs, the resource must be connected to the technological environments designated by CNESST for its work to be recognized financially.
In the case of work performed remotely involving the takeover of a workstation on the CNESST network, the service provider will not have to make the workstation outside CNESST comply with the "configuration" standards set forth in this appendix. In this situation, only the "Specific requirements for remote access to the CNESST network" (appendix available in the "Cahier de consultation des entreprises - Partie 1") will have to be considered.
Notwithstanding the period of health emergency for which all the work can be entirely carried out remotely (outside the premises of CNESST), the main location for carrying out the work for this mandate is located at 524 Bourdages Street in Quebec City. Meetings, gatherings and workshops will occasionally require travel between this work site and the premises at 510 Atrium Boulevard in Quebec City.
